Chatham Train Station is equipped with a variety of facilities to ensure a smooth and comfortable journey for passengers. The ticket office is open daily, fitting into a variety of timeframes. Ticket machines for both buying and collection, including accessible machines in the booking hall, are available for those in a hurry or with special needs.
For passengers needing assistance, the station provides step-free access throughout, making it easily navigable for all. Waiting rooms are located on platforms 1 and 2, readily available until 8 PM, offering a heated space to relax before your train departs. Passengers can also enjoy the refreshment facilities, including a buffet on platform 1 and a Starbucks located in the booking hall to grab a quick bite or sip a warm coffee.
Chatham is not just about the trains. The station's transport links extend to a well-organized network of buses and taxis. Ideal for seamless onward journeys, the rail replacement services have a designated bus stop at the bus interchange to the right of the station entrance. Taxis are conveniently located at the station forecourt, ensuring you can find a ride swiftly. Operated by Great Western Railway, Stroud (Gloucs) station offers a range of facilities and amenities designed to ensure a smooth and convenient travel experience. Travelers can purchase tickets during considerable opening hours, from 06:30 to 18:00 on weekdays and a slightly shorter timeframe on Saturdays. There's no ticket office service on Sundays, but fret not as ticket machines are available any time you need them. For those tech-savvy passengers with smartcards, the station is equipped with both smartcard issuance and validation capabilities.
The station offers a variety of facilities to enhance passenger experience. Including accessible ticket machines and an induction loop, the station ensures that all passengers, including those with additional needs, can travel with confidence. However, it's important to note that while there are step-free access parts, moving between the ticket office and certain platforms may involve a longer route or require assistance due to gradients and a stepbridge present at the site.
For your comfort while you wait, there are seating areas along with designated waiting rooms located in the ticket hall—available most of the day across the week. You might also need to note the absence of accessible toilets, but standard toilets operated by RADAR keys are positioned on Platform 1.
Stroud station is well connected with other modes of transportation, offering diverse options for onward travel. The station's convenient links include a local bus service accessible directly from the station premises. Detailed information on planning your journey by bus can be found in handy printable formats online.
If ever required, the station's Platform 2 side is utilized for rail replacement services, ensuring your journey does not come to a halt even in the rare case of disruptions.
